    Supported Devices . ccrisan/motioneyeos Wiki . GitHub
    It has its pro's and con's. I like that I can connect over my LAN, and it has support for my Pimoroni Pan Tilt setups.
    It can be bit of a PITA to setup. By default it looks for an Ethernet connection on the first boot up. And will just endlessly reboot if it doesn't find one.
    Doing this makes it a lot easier to get setup. Wifi Preconfiguration . ccrisan/motioneyeos Wiki . GitHub
    I used notepad++, windows notepad doesn't save it in the correct format to work.

    EDIT: I highly recommend going with a Pi 3 or Pi 4 if your going to want to stream and record video.
